Frequently Asked Questions about Chicago
How much are Studio apartments in Chicago?
There are currently 8,299 Studio Apartments in Chicago with rent ranges from $600 to $9,640 with an average price of $2,032.
What is the current price range for One Bedroom Chicago Apartments for rent?
Today's rental pricing for One Bedroom Apartments in Chicago ranges from $700 to $9,987 with an average monthly rent of $2,475.
What does renting a Two Bedroom Apartment in Chicago cost?
The monthly rent prices of Two Bedroom Apartments currently available in Chicago range from $850 to $18,797. Today's average rental price for Two Bedrooms here is $3,069.
How expensive are Chicago Three Bedroom Apartments?
There are currently 5,030 Three Bedroom Apartments listings available in Chicago on ApartmentHomeLiving.com. The pricing ranges from $883 to $38,481 - averaging $3,871 for the location.
